Why now?
The demand for automated content creation tools is surging due to the exponential growth of short-form video platforms like TikTok, YouTube Shorts, and Instagram Reels. AI advancements in text-to-speech, video generation, and workflow automation make this solution feasible now.
The gap
While there are video editing tools, few offer a fully automated workflow from topic/keyword to finished HD video with subtitles, targeting non-technical content creators.
Main competitor
InVideo (manual editing) and Pictory (limited automation), but neither offers this level of end-to-end AI workflow integration.
Execution plan
- 1. Fork the MIT-licensed repo and test core functionality with different AI model providers (e.g. OpenAI, Anthropic).
- 2. Build a simple web UI wrapper using Gradio/Streamlit for non-technical users to input topics and download videos.
- 3. Implement monetization by charging for API calls to premium AI models or high-resolution exports.
- 4. Add templates for trending video formats (listicles, comparisons, tutorials) to improve output quality.
- 5. Create a hosted SaaS version with cloud rendering to remove local compute requirements.
Monetization
Freemium model: free tier with watermarks/low resolution, paid tiers for HD exports, commercial use licenses, and premium AI voices/avatars. Could also white-label for agencies.
